Kanye West gets 10 Grammy nominations

LOS ANGELES, Dec. 7 (UPI) -- Hip-hop's Kanye West led the field with 10 nominations when nominees were announced Tuesday for the 47th Grammy Awards in Los Angeles.

West was nominated for Album of the Year for "The College Dropout" and for Song of the Year for "Jesus Walks." He is also up for Best New Artist.

Alicia Keys and Usher had eight nominations each. Keys' "The Diary of Alicia Keys" and Usher's "Confessions" were both nominated for Album of the Year.

Ray Charles took seven nominations for "Genius Loves Company," his posthumous album of duets with such artists as Willie Nelson, Van Morrison and Diana Krall. The album was nominated for Album of the Year and Charles' duet with Norah Jones on "Here We Go Again" was nominated for Record of the Year.

Punk rockers Green Day received six nominations -- including Album of the Year for "American Idiot." Jones, Loretta Lynn, Prince and engineer Al Schmitt each earned five.

The Grammys will be presented on Feb. 13, 2005, in ceremonies at the Staples Center to be televised live by CBS.
